摘要
If parameters of three-phase inverters in parallel are different, there will be circulation current between the parallel inverters. Circulation current leads to the increase of energy loss, reduction of efficiency, and distortion of the inverter output voltage and current waveform. This paper researches the improved circulation current control strategy and load sharing control strategy to suppress the circulation current based on space vector pulse width modulation (SVPWM) algorithm. The control strategies not only have good performance on suppressing circulation current and load sharing, but also significantly improve quality of output voltage and current of inverters. The strategies are verified by simulation.
